| Formula | C28 H32 Br2 N4 O6 |
|---|---|
| Calculated formula | C28 H32 Br2 N4 O6 |
| SMILES | Brc1cc2c(N(C(=O)[C@]2(NC(=O)OC(C)(C)C)[C@@]2(c3c(N(C2=O)C)ccc(Br)c3)NC(=O)OC(C)(C)C)C)cc1.Brc1cc2c(N(C(=O)[C@@]2(NC(=O)OC(C)(C)C)[C@]2(c3c(N(C2=O)C)ccc(Br)c3)NC(=O)OC(C)(C)C)C)cc1 |
| Title of publication | Photoredox-Catalyzed Reductive Dimerization of Isatins and Isatin-Derived Ketimines: Diastereoselective Construction of 3,3'-Disubstituted Bisoxindoles. |
| Authors of publication | Wang, Chao-Ming; Xia, Peng-Ju; Xiao, Jun-An; Li, Jun; Xiang, Hao-Yue; Chen, Xiao-Qing; Yang, Hua |
| Journal of publication | The Journal of organic chemistry |
| Year of publication | 2017 |
| Journal volume | 82 |
| Journal issue | 7 |
| Pages of publication | 3895 - 3900 |
| a | 11.8 ± 0.002 Å |
| b | 12.63 ± 0.003 Å |
| c | 13.63 ± 0.003 Å |
| α | 68.074 ± 0.006° |
| β | 70.491 ± 0.006° |
| γ | 81.465 ± 0.006° |
| Cell volume | 1775.6 ± 0.7 Å3 |
| Cell temperature | 296 ± 2 K |
| Ambient diffraction temperature | 296 ± 2 K |
| Number of distinct elements | 5 |
| Space group number | 2 |
| Hermann-Mauguin space group symbol | P -1 |
| Hall space group symbol | -P 1 |
| Residual factor for all reflections | 0.0667 |
| Residual factor for significantly intense reflections | 0.0487 |
| Weighted residual factors for significantly intense reflections | 0.1312 |
| Weighted residual factors for all reflections included in the refinement | 0.1378 |
| Goodness-of-fit parameter for all reflections included in the refinement | 1.08 |
| Diffraction radiation wavelength | 0.71073 Å |
| Diffraction radiation type | MoKα |
| Has coordinates | Yes |
| Has disorder | No |
| Has Fobs | No |
